The Right Travel Shoes Do More with Less

When you're traveling, every pair of shoes takes up space and weight. The goal is to bring fewer pairs that cover more situations — without sacrificing comfort for long days of walking.

The Ideal Travel Shoe Checklist

  • Lightweight: Heavy shoes fatigue your feet faster and add weight to your bag
  • Packable: Flexible enough to compress in a bag without losing shape
  • Versatile: Works for sightseeing, casual dining, and light hiking
  • Comfortable for long days: 8–12 hours of walking requires real cushioning and support
  • Quick-drying: Essential for beach destinations or unexpected rain
  • Slip-on or easy closure: Airport security is much easier without laces

The 3-Shoe Travel Formula

  • Pair 1 — Walking/Sightseeing: Comfortable sneakers or walking shoes with cushioning
  • Pair 2 — Casual/Evening: Clean leather sneakers, loafers, or sandals that dress up
  • Pair 3 — Beach/Outdoor: Sandals, slides, or water shoes (skip if not needed)

Pro Tips

  • Wear your heaviest shoes on travel days to save bag space
  • Pack shoes in shower caps to protect clothes from dirty soles
  • Stuff socks inside shoes to maintain shape and save space
